This month, Caitlin Slade, Manager of Animal Care (ABC/WCC), joined Sue & Andy on QRCalgary to give an update on what’s been going on at the Archibald Biodiversity Centre (ABC). From the birth of Vancouver Island marmot pups, to burrowing owls coming in for head-starting, there’s always something keeping the team busy at the ABC. Listen below.
